When it comes to plus size bras, comfort is a top priority. A bra that is both supportive and comfortable can make a huge difference in a woman’s daily life. In this section, we will discuss the key features that contribute to comfort in plus size bras, including wide straps, soft fabrics, and adjustable bands.

Wide straps are a game-changer for plus size women. They distribute the weight of the breast more evenly, reducing the pressure on the shoulders and back. This makes it easier to wear the bra for extended periods without feeling discomfort. Look for bras with wide straps that are at least 1-2 inches wide for maximum comfort.

Soft fabrics are another essential feature of a comfortable plus size bra. Natural fibers such as cotton, bamboo, and modal are breathable and gentle on the skin. They won’t chafe or irritate the skin, making them perfect for sensitive areas. Synthetic fibers can also be soft and comfortable but may retain heat, causing discomfort.

Adjustable bands are another feature that can provide extra comfort. They allow you to adjust the tightness of the band to fit your body perfectly. This is especially helpful for plus size women who may have a larger bust or a longer torso. Look for bras with adjustable bands that can be tightened or loosened to fit your needs.

When it comes to plus size bras, the right material can make all the difference in terms of comfort, support, and durability. The choice of material depends on various factors such as personal preference, lifestyle, and budget. In this section, we will discuss the different materials used in plus size bras and their benefits and drawbacks.

Cotton Bras

Cotton is one of the most popular materials used in plus size bras due to its breathability, softness, and natural fiber properties. Cotton bras are ideal for everyday wear, especially in warm weather conditions. They allow for airflow and moisture wicking, which helps to prevent skin irritation and keeps the skin dry. However, cotton bras may not provide enough support for larger busts and may lose their shape over time.

Some benefits of cotton bras include:

  • Breathability: Cotton allows for airflow, which helps to prevent perspiration and skin irritation.
  • Softness: Cotton is gentler on the skin compared to other synthetic materials.
  • Natural fiber: Cotton is a natural fiber that is biodegradable and compostable.

However, cotton bras also have some drawbacks:

  • Lack of support: Cotton bras may not provide enough support for larger busts.
  • Durable but not durable enough: Cotton bras may lose their shape over time and require frequent washing.

Lace Bras

Lace bras are another popular option for plus size women due to their aesthetically pleasing design and gentle fabric. Lace bras are usually made from a combination of cotton, polyester, and spandex, which provides a good balance of comfort and support. However, lace bras may not be suitable for all skin types, as they can be prone to snagging and may cause skin irritation.

Some benefits of lace bras include:

  • Aesthetics: Lace bras offer a sophisticated design that can elevate any outfit.
  • Gentleness: Lace is generally softer on the skin compared to other synthetic materials.
  • Combination of materials: Lace bras often combine multiple materials, providing both comfort and support.

However, lace bras also have some drawbacks:

  • Prone to snagging: Lace is delicate and can easily snag or run.
  • Skin irritation: Some people may experience skin irritation due to the material used in lace bras.
